Becoming a Certification Evaluator
Certification Evaluators are an integral part of the ACF Certification process. Certification Evaluators have the responsibility to fairly evaluate candidates taking the practical exam. The following steps are required to become a Certification Evaluator:
- Submit New Evaluator Application
- Attend New Evaluator Training
- Participate in three practical exams as an Apprentice Evaluator
- Receive approval from ACF

Maintaining Certification Evaluator Status
Certification Evaluators are responsible for complying with the following to maintain approved status:
- Current ACF certification and membership.
- Complete continuing education requirements necessary to maintain evaluator status including attending an online refresher (typically a 1.5 hour annual class).
- Comply with continuing education requirements necessary to maintain volunteer status including attending an anti-harassment webinar (typically a 1-hour class once every two years) and any other requirements as set by the ACF.
- Evaluate at least one practical exam every two calendar years.
Failure to comply with these requirements will render the evaluator status inactive until completion of an eight hour Training Seminar and all of the above requirements are met.
Becoming an Approved Mentor
Certification mentors are tasked with providing guidance and evaluating apprentice evaluators. To become an Approved Mentor, Certification Evaluators must meet the following requirements:
- Certification Evaluator in good standing
- Active Certification Evaluator for minimum of two years
- Served as Test Administrator for two exams in the past five years
- Evaluated both pastry and savory exams in the past five years
- Evaluated at least two exams in pastry (if you hold a savory certification) or two savory exams (if you hold a pastry certification)
- Successfully completed a CEC® or CEPC® practical exam
- Submit Approved Mentor Application
- The ACF certification team will review applications and will extend an invitation to a virtual interview with a member(s) of the ACF Certification Commission to those candidates that meet the qualifications
- Training will take place during the ACF National Convention
Becoming a Certification Evaluator Trainer
Certification Trainers act at the request of the ACF Certification Commission Executive Committee. They are tasked with ensuring those who administer scoring and provide evaluations remain in compliance with current practices, policies, and procedures. Certification trainers may be tasked to present at workshops.
To become an Evaluator Trainer, Certification Evaluators must meet the following requirements:
- Certification Evaluator in good standing
- Active Certification Evaluator for minimum of five years
- Submit Trainer Application
- The ACF certification team will review applications and will extend an invitation to a virtual interview with a member(s) of the ACF Certification Commission to those candidates that meet the qualifications.
- Training will take place during the ACF National Convention
